The Saudi Pro League is gaining momentum as it heads into the third round of the season, with a highly anticipated clash between Al-Nassr and Al-Ahli scheduled for Friday at King Saud Sport City Stadium. Both teams will be eager to claim maximum points, with the hosts looking to build on their recent success and the visitors aiming to bounce back from a disappointing defeat in their last outing.

Al-Nassr’s Recent Performance: Building Momentum

Al-Nassr enters this fixture fresh off a commanding 4-1 victory over Al Fayha in the second round of the Saudi Pro League. After a slightly underwhelming start to the season, which saw them settle for a draw against Al-Raed on matchday one, the Knights of Najd quickly regained their footing with a dominant display in their second game. Brazilian forward Anderson Talisca was the standout performer, netting a brace, while star forward Cristiano Ronaldo and new signing Marcelo Brozovic added a goal each to secure a comprehensive win.

This victory not only gave Al-Nassr their first three points of the season but also reaffirmed Ronaldo’s incredible goal-scoring form. The Portuguese icon has now scored in four consecutive matches, further cementing his legacy as one of the greatest footballers of all time, with over 900 goals in his professional career. His contribution to Al-Nassr’s success since joining the club has been nothing short of remarkable, and head coach Luis Castro will be hoping that Ronaldo’s hot streak continues as they prepare for their encounter with Al-Ahli.

For Al-Nassr, this match offers an opportunity to achieve something they haven’t done since early May—win two consecutive league games. Consistency has been an issue for the team in recent months, with several high-profile signings yet to fully gel. However, their recent performance against Al Fayha suggests that things are beginning to click, and Castro will be eager to see his side maintain their momentum.

Defensively, Al-Nassr looked more solid against Al Fayha, with Brozovic adding steel to their midfield and providing a much-needed balance between defense and attack. His presence has allowed the likes of Talisca and Ronaldo to focus more on their offensive duties, which paid off handsomely in their previous match. However, they will need to replicate that defensive solidity against a potentially dangerous Al-Ahli side.

Al-Ahli’s Struggles and Key Players to Watch

In stark contrast to Al-Nassr’s recent success, Al-Ahli has had a challenging start to their 2024-25 campaign. After finishing third in the Saudi Pro League last season, expectations were high for the Jeddah-based club to challenge for the title this year. However, things haven’t gone according to plan, with the team losing two of their first three competitive matches. Their latest setback came in a 1-0 defeat to Al Fateh, a result that will have undoubtedly left head coach Matthias Jaissle frustrated.

Al-Ahli’s struggles can be attributed in part to their inconsistency, a problem that plagued them last season as well. Despite their third-place finish, they ended the 2023-24 season 31 points behind champions Al Hilal and 19 points adrift of second-placed Al-Nassr. This significant gap highlights the work that still needs to be done if they are to become genuine title contenders. Much of their improvement will need to come from their performances away from home, where they picked up 28 points from a possible 51 last season. However, they have already suffered a defeat in their only away game this season, and their visit to Al-Nassr presents another tough test.

One of the players expected to play a crucial role in Al-Ahli’s fortunes this season is Ivan Toney, who joined the club in a £40 million summer transfer. The English striker has been touted as a potential game-changer for Al-Ahli, and the pressure will be on him to deliver the goals that the team has been lacking. Toney’s physical presence and ability to hold up the ball could provide a different dynamic to Al-Ahli’s attack, but he will need time to adapt to his new surroundings and the challenges of playing in the Saudi Pro League.

Aside from Toney, Al-Ahli will also be relying on the experience and leadership of their captain, Fahad Al-Muwallad, who has been a mainstay in the team for several seasons. Al-Muwallad’s ability to dictate play from midfield will be key to Al-Ahli’s chances of getting a positive result against Al-Nassr. The team’s defense, led by Brazilian center-back Rodrigo Becão, will also need to be at their best to contain the attacking threat posed by Ronaldo, Talisca, and Brozovic.

Head-to-Head Record: Al-Nassr’s Recent Dominance

Al-Nassr will take confidence from their recent head-to-head record against Al-Ahli, having not lost in the last five meetings between the two sides. During this period, Al-Nassr has secured two wins and played out three draws, highlighting their ability to get results against their rivals. This unbeaten streak will provide an added psychological boost for the Knights of Najd as they look to extend their dominance over Al-Ahli.

One of the key reasons for Al-Nassr’s success in this fixture has been their ability to exploit Al-Ahli’s defensive vulnerabilities. In recent encounters, Al-Nassr has consistently found a way to break down their opponent’s defense, with Talisca and Ronaldo both finding the back of the net in previous meetings. If Al-Ahli is to stand any chance of ending their winless run against Al-Nassr, they will need to tighten up at the back and avoid the costly mistakes that have plagued them in past games.

Tactical Analysis: What to Expect from Both Sides

Tactically, this match is likely to be an intriguing battle between two sides with contrasting styles of play. Al-Nassr, under the guidance of Luis Castro, tends to adopt a more attacking approach, with an emphasis on quick transitions and getting the ball to their forwards as quickly as possible. Ronaldo’s ability to play both as a central striker and as a wide forward gives Castro the flexibility to switch between different formations, depending on the opposition.

In their previous match against Al Fayha, Al-Nassr lined up in a 4-2-3-1 formation, with Ronaldo leading the line and Talisca operating just behind him in a more advanced midfield role. Brozovic and Abdullah Al-Khaibari formed the double pivot in midfield, providing a solid base for the team’s attacking players to build on. This system worked well against Al Fayha, and Castro may opt to stick with the same formation against Al-Ahli.

On the other hand, Al-Ahli, led by Matthias Jaissle, has traditionally been more defensively minded, especially when playing away from home. They are likely to set up in a 4-3-3 formation, with Toney spearheading the attack and Al-Muwallad pulling the strings in midfield. Jaissle will be aware of the attacking threat posed by Al-Nassr and may instruct his players to sit deep and hit their opponents on the counter-attack. This approach could be effective, especially if Al-Ahli can frustrate Al-Nassr and prevent them from playing their usual free-flowing football.
